Prudential Financial, Inc. Announces 2024 Results NEWARK, N.J.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Prudential Financial, Inc. (NYSE: PRU) today reported year-end and fourth quarter 2024 results. Net income attributable to Prudential Financial, Inc. was $2.727 billion ($7.50 per Common share) for 2024, compared to $2.488 billion ($6.74 per Common share) for 2023. After-tax adjusted operating income was $4.588 billion ($12.62 per Common share) for 2024, compared to $4.380 billion ($11.88 per Common share) for 2023. Prudential Financial to Reinsure $7B Japanese Whole Life Block with Prismic Life NEWARK, N.J.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Prudential Financial, Inc. (NYSE: PRU) announced today an agreement to reinsure a portion of its recently originated Japanese whole life policies with a subsidiary of Prismic Life (Prismic), a Bermuda-based life and annuity reinsurance company sponsored by Prudential and Warburg Pincus and supported by a group of global investors. Description Prudential plc, through its subsidiaries, provides life and health insurance, and retirement and asset management solutions to individuals in Asia, and Africa. It offers health and protection, as well as savings products, such as participating, linked, and other traditional products. The company also provides insurance against common critical illnesses, including cancer, stroke, and heart attack; and tropical disease protection, such as dengue, malaria, and measles. It manages assets across equity, fixed income, multi asset, quantitative, and alternative strategies on behalf of institutional and individual investors. Prudential plc provides its products and services through agency sales force, banks, and brokers. The company was founded in 1848 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
